Concetta (Jean) Maccarone Woolwich Township, N.J. Concetta (Jean) Maccarone, nee Nicolosi, 85, of Woolwich Twp., NJ, passed away Monday at Inspira Medical Center in Woodbury, NJ. Born in Mannington Twp., she had resided in Woolwich Twp for the past 63 yrs. Jean was a farmer's wife, working on the...
